WebNew Hampshire Tax Rates, Collections, and Burdens How does New Hampshire’s tax code compare? New Hampshire has a flat 4.00 percent individual income tax rate which is levied only on interest and dividends income. New Hampshire also has a 7.50 percent corporate income tax rate.
